Are you going to a tailgate event where you want to serve wine? If so, buy wines with a screw top. Screw tops are easier to manage than corks, and they do not require a wine opener. If you want to bring the wine to another location, re-seal the bottle with the screw top.

TIP! Vintage is not when the wine was created, but rather the year that the grapes were harvested. For example, 2010 wines have grapes that were harvested in 2010.
